Oyebanji, Afuye Collect INEC’s Certificates of Return, Pledge Greater Service to Ekiti
Adedayo Akinwale in Abuja and Gbenga Sodeinde in Ado Ekiti
Ekiti State Governor, Mr. Biodun Oyebanji, and his deputy, Chief (Mrs.) Monisade Afuye, yesterday, received their Certificates of Return from the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C), with the governor pledging to deepen good governance and accelerate development across the state.
Oyebanji, who was returned elected on the platform of the All Progressives Congress (APC) in Saturday’s governorship election, said the renewed mandate imposed a greater responsibility on his administration to deliver more tangible benefits to the people.
The INEC National Commissioner supervising Oyo, Ekiti and Lagos States, Mr. Sam Olumekun, presented the certificates to Oyebanji and Afuye at a ceremony held at the commission’s state office in Ado Ekiti.
